St. Joseph in Art
Iconology and Iconography of the Redeemer's Silent Guardian

Rediscovering the presence in art of this little-mentioned biblical figure, this book emphasizes how, even artistically, Joseph has most frequently been portrayed as marginal and hidden from view. The author traces the episodes in which Joseph appears, drawn from the canonical and the aprocryphal Gospels, as well as the History of St. Joseph the Carpenter, and then focuses on the related depictions by artists of various periods. Indeed, many facets of Joseph appear: he emerges as a cameo figure, or less frequently as a progatonist; young or old; humble worker or a "righteous" man, in primis the silent witness of the divine Word.
